## Artifact Signing — SDK Parity Notes (Weekly Sync)

Kestrel SDK for Android reached parity with the Swift client this sprint: offline queueing, batched telemetry, and retry semantics now match. Both SDKs ship as signed artifacts from the same pipeline. Remaining gap: background sync throttling, targeted next sprint. Verify both release bundles before tagging. Both artifacts validate against the shared signing key below.

signing key of kawig-fafog = bky19_6Fypv1qws7J8qJtaYjX

Subject: DR drill — string extraction script

Hi Tomas, as part of next week's disaster-recovery drill for Lingopress, we'll rebuild the translation-string extraction tooling from the cold backup. Please review the restore steps before Thursday: the script, its glossary cache, and the CI hook all come from one encrypted snapshot. Restoration can't proceed until the snapshot is unlocked, so I'm including the recovery passphrase immediately below for the drill.

vault phrase of yadug-haweg = holath-ulaath

## Changelog — Pinfield Autocomplete 2.8

Defaults changed. Debounce raised from 150ms to 300ms. Minimum query length now 3 characters. Results capped at 8 suggestions. Regional bias defaults to the tenant's billing locale instead of browser locale. Cache TTL doubled. Contractors: update any embeds that overrode the old defaults, since overrides still win. The full set of new default values ships as follows.

deployment values, bawig-kawip:
ISTAEL_LOG_LEVEL=error
ISTAEL_METRICS_HOST=metrics.istael.tolvaqsys.internal
ISTAEL_POOL_SIZE=16